About Deloitte Associate Analyst
The Deloitte Associate Analyst role is designed for graduates who are interested in enterprise IT operations and cloud infrastructure support. In this position, you’ll monitor operational dashboards, respond to alerts, manage incidents, and ensure critical IT services remain available for business users.
As a Deloitte Associate Analyst, you’ll work in a fast-paced operational environment where accuracy, communication, and analytical thinking are essential. You’ll follow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), maintain Service Level Agreements (SLAs), coordinate with technical teams, and support 24×7 business operations.
This role provides excellent exposure to enterprise cloud infrastructure, IT service management, incident handling, and operational excellence.

Expected Salary for Deloitte Associate Analyst
Although Deloitte has not officially disclosed the salary, the estimated compensation for Deloitte Associate Analyst roles in India is:
| Experience | Expected Salary |
|---|---|
| Freshers | ₹4.5 LPA – ₹7 LPA |
| 1–2 Years | ₹7 LPA – ₹10 LPA |
| 3–5 Years | ₹10 LPA – ₹16 LPA |
The above salary figures are estimates based on similar Associate Analyst and Cloud Infrastructure support roles in leading consulting and IT services companies.
